Supplied eventualities like these, and recognizing that professors can condition your results, How does one make sure you don’t end up having a professor who would make your faculty practical experience sense similar to a circus? The main element lies in looking through amongst the traces. Don’t just rely stars – go through the total critiques. Search for patterns, not isolated complaints. If several pupils point out clarity, engagement, and fairness, that’s additional significant than one rant. Equally, make an effort to differentiate among complaints about workload versus legitimate issues of teaching quality.
It’s also smart to talk to all over – classmates, educational advisors, or seniors who’ve taken the class. Individual recommendations, combined with very careful critique Examination, can give you a extra balanced look at. And recall, every single college student is different. A professor that one visit here university student finds “tedious” may very well be exactly the calm, structured existence you'll want to prosper.
